Tool repair

8 posts in this topic

This is the idea:

An ingot, while hot, may be placed on the anvil. A chisel will go in the plans slot. The chisel must be at least as hard (of the same tier or higher metal) as the ingot.

The ingot will then be cut into two "half ingots".

To repair an item, a heated half-ingot of the appropriate metal is welded to the damaged item. This renders an "unfinished _____", just as you get unfinished greaves, breastplates, etc.

The unfinished item is then worked on the anvil, EXACTLY THE SAME as an ingot would be worked to create the original item, including how perfectly you like up those markers affecting final durability.

When you are done, you have a repaired metal tool.

Since this mod is supposed to be about wise use of resources, it would add some depth to it if instead of just using an item up until it disappears, you save damaged items to reforge them, to save metals.

Alternatively, once the durability on an item runs out, it could become a "damaged ______", and no longer function as a tool until it is repaired.
